The Explosive Conclusion To Louis FerranteS Epic Trilogy About The Rise And Fall Of The American Mafia.Borgata: Autumn Of Empire Is The Propulsive Conclusion To Louis FerranteS Epic Trilogy About The Rise And Fall Of The American Mafia.Following The MafiaS Golden Age Of ProsperityAnd Triumphs Over Internal And External AdversariesWe Arrive At The Final Stirring Volume Of This Trilogy, As The Reader Follows The American MafiaS Descent Into A Murderous Rampage, With Lieutenants Scrambling To Lord Over The Remnants Of A Shrinking Empire.The Story Picks Up With MenLike Carlo GambinoWho Are Forced To Cede Power To A New Generation Of Mobsters Who Lack The Skill To Steer The Mob Into A New Era Of Prosperity. The Painstaking Art Of Diplomacy Is Replaced By Murder, Which Becomes The Answer To Nearly Everything. Family Values, However Twisted, Are Supplanted By Individualism. And The OldWorld Sanctity Of Omert Gives Way To The Age Of The Informant.Facilitating The MobS Decline Is Law EnforcementS New Resolve To Dismantle Organized Crime By Way Of Strike Forces, The Rico Law, And The Witness Protection Program. As A Result Of The Legal Spotlight, AmericaS Police And Political Establishment Shy Away From Bribes, And The Mafia Finds Itself Devoid Of That Deep Layer Of Protection They Had Always Relied Upon.With Colorful Characters Taking Center StageSuch As John Gotti, Anthony Gaspipe Casso, Vincent Chin Gigante, Joseph Massino, And Carmine The Snake PersicoThe American Mafia Is Ruptured By Cataclysmic Changes That Are Beyond Its Ability To Control; One Borgata Is Beset By Civil War As Another Undergoes An Internal Blood Purge, And A Third Is Toppled By Coup. Labor Unions That Have Been Under Mob Control For Decades Are Suddenly Lost, Opportunities Are Squandered, Top Earners Are Foolishly Murdered, And The Mob Is Expelled From Industries That Took A Century For Them To Infiltrate.This Third Volume Of The Borgata Trilogy Follows The Years Of Decline From 1975 To 2005And Is Written By A Man Who Knew Many Of The Characters Involved And Experienced FirstHand The External Pressures And Violent Bloodbaths That Finally Sounded The MobS Death Knell.
